Third-prize ticket matched enough numbers to land a massive Powerball payout
BAYSIDE, N.Y. — One New York Lottery player is holding a winning Powerball ticket worth $50,000 after the third-prize-winning ticket from Saturday night’s drawing was sold at a Bayside service station.
The New York Lottery announced the winning ticket for the May 16 Powerball drawing was sold at Francis Lewis Service Station, located at 200-01 47 Ave. in Bayside, Queens.
Lottery officials said the ticket matched enough numbers in the drawing to secure a third-prize payout worth $50,000.
Powerball numbers are selected from a field of one through 69, while the red Power Ball is drawn separately from a field of one through 26. Drawings are televised every Monday, Wednesday, and Saturday at 10:59 p.m.
